Local History of Toowoomba, Queensland, Australia

Toowoomba is a city located in the Darling Downs region of Queensland, Australia. It is about 126 km west of the state capital Brisbane and has a population of about 140,000. The region of Toowoomba has a rich local history that dates back thousands of years.

Pre-European Settlement

The area that is now Toowoomba was inhabited by Aboriginal peoples for thousands of years before the arrival of Europeans. The Jukambebal and Jarowair peoples were the traditional owners of the land. They practiced a largely nomadic lifestyle, hunting and gathering for food and using the natural resources of the area for shelter and tools.

European Settlement

The first Europeans to explore the Toowoomba area were the Oxley brothers in 1827. However, it was not until the 1840s that pastoralists began to settle in the area. The first official settlement in the region was a government reserve established in 1842. The town of Toowoomba was surveyed in 1852, and a post office was established in 1858.

The early settlers in Toowoomba were predominantly white settlers who engaged in pastoralism and agriculture. The town became a major center for farming, with wheat and wool being the primary exports. In the late 1800s, mining also became an important industry in the region, with coal and silver being extracted from nearby mines.

The 20th Century and Beyond

In the early 1900s, Toowoomba continued to grow and develop as a major regional center. The town became home to a number of educational and cultural institutions, including the Toowoomba Technical College (now the University of Southern Queensland) and the Empire Theatre.

During World War II, Toowoomba played an important role in defense efforts in Australia. The town was home to a number of military establishments, and the nearby airbase at Oakey was used by Allied forces.

Since the mid-1900s, Toowoomba has continued to grow rapidly, with a number of new industries and developments emerging. The region has become known for its horticulture, with the city now home to a number of wineries and nurseries. Toowoomba has also become a hub for healthcare and education, with a number of hospitals and schools located in the area.
